| Authorities search for female inmate from Webster County |
| By fox2now.com |
| Published: 05/30/2017 |
|
MARSHFIELD, Mo. (AP) _ Southwest Missouri authorities are searching for a female inmate who climbed through a bathroom vent to escape from jail. Webster County Sheriff’s Detective Rick Hamilton says 27-year-old Carrie Crowe escaped Thursday from the jail. The Springfield News-Leader reports (http://sgfnow.co/2rOvlf1 ) that Crowe was discovered missing during inmate count Thursday morning. She apparently removed a cover from the bathroom vent and climbed through an opening that was about 16 inches by 8 inches and 8 inches deep. Read More. |
